python如何大数据挖掘

python如何大数据挖掘

作者:Rhett Bai发布时间:2026-01-06阅读时长:0 分钟阅读次数:48

用户关注问题

Q
如何用Python处理海量数据以提升挖掘效率?

在面对大规模数据集时,使用Python有哪些方法可以有效提升数据处理和挖掘的效率?

A

利用高效库和分布式计算提升Python大数据处理能力

Python拥有众多针对大数据处理优化的库,如Pandas用于数据清洗,NumPy支持科学计算,Dask和PySpark则可以实现分布式计算,支持并行处理大规模数据。同时,结合多线程或多进程技术能够进一步提升处理速度。此外,合理的数据采样和特征选择也有助于减少计算负担,提高挖掘效率。

Q
Python中常用的大数据挖掘算法有哪些?

使用Python进行大数据挖掘时,哪些算法是比较常用且适合处理大规模数据的?

A

多种机器学习和深度学习算法助力Python大数据挖掘

在Python环境下,常用的挖掘算法包括聚类算法(如K-Means、DBSCAN)、分类算法(如随机森林、支持向量机)、关联规则挖掘(如Apriori算法)以及深度学习模型(如神经网络)。这些算法均有优化版本支持大数据处理,比如使用基于分布式的Spark MLlib,能有效处理海量数据并实现高效挖掘。

Q
使用Python进行大数据挖掘需要准备哪些环境或工具?

想用Python进行大数据挖掘,通常需要配置哪些开发环境和工具,能帮助实现高效挖掘?

A

搭建完整Python大数据挖掘环境的关键组件

构建Python大数据挖掘环境通常需要安装Anaconda等平台,方便管理各种包和环境。使用Jupyter Notebook作为交互式开发工具可提升开发体验。此外,集成像PySpark和Dask这类支持分布式计算的框架,确保能够处理海量数据。数据库连接工具如SQLAlchemy,也常被用于数据读取和存储。同时,合理配置硬件环境,如增加内存和使用高性能存储,可以显著提升挖掘性能。